GB/T 40362-2021 Powered toothbrushes—General requirements and test methods
1 Scope
This document specifies the terms and definitions, requirements, test methods, inspection rules, marking, packaging, transportation and storage for powered toothbrushes.
This standard is applicable to powered toothbrushes driven by batteries.
This document is not applicable to oral hygiene devices such as powered interdental brushes.

3 Terms and definitions
For the purposes of this document, the terms and definitions given in GB 39669-2020 and the following apply.
3.1
powered toothbrush
electrically powered appliance, the brush head of which carries filaments, used for cleaning surfaces of tooth
3.2
powered toothbrush head
fixed or detachable end of an powered toothbrushes with bristles
4 Classification
4.1 Powered toothbrushes are classified into adult electric toothbrushes and children's electric toothbrushes by target users.
4.2 Powered toothbrush heads, according to assembly method, are classified into detachable and non-detachable heads.
5 Requirements
5.1 Surface quality
5.1.1 The bristles shall be neat, straight, and evenly filled in the tufts.
5.1.2 The brush head shall be clean, smooth in shape, and free from defects such as impurities, cracks and bubbles larger than 1 mm² (except process bubbles).
5.1.3 The brush handle shall have a clean external surface, free from defects such as flash, peeling paint and burrs.
5.1.4 The bristles, brush head, brush handle and decorative parts shall not fade.
5.2 Dimensions
The dimensions shall comply with the requirements of Table 1. See Figure 1 for an example of the measurement positions.
Table 1
In mm
Item Requirement
Adults Children
Bristle surface length (l₁) ≤42.0 ≤29.0
Bristle surface width (l2) ≤18.0 ≤18.0
Brush head thickness (l₃) ≤18.0 ≤18.0
Bristle height (l4) Flat bristle type 5.0~13.0 5.0~11.0
Profiled bristle type 5.0~14.0 5.0~12.0
Diameter of monofilament ≤0.35 ≤0.18
Note 1: For a circular brush head, the length and width of the bristle surface are taken as the diameter of the bristle surface.
Note 2: Injection-molded bristles are not subject to assessment.
